> Trying to install SpamAssasin 3.00 from the install-CLAM-SA install 
> script and it fails out with the following
> 
> Checking if your kit is complete...
> Looks good
> 
> Warning: I could not locate your pod2man program. Please make sure,
>          your pod2man program is in your PATH before you execute 
> 'make'
> 
> Writing Makefile for Mail::SpamAssassin Makefile written by 
> ExtUtils::MakeMaker 6.05
> + make
> Makefile:94: *** missing separator.  Stop.
> error: Bad exit status from /var/tmp/rpm-tmp.78467 (%build)
> 
> RPM build errors:
>     Bad exit status from /var/tmp/rpm-tmp.78467 (%build)
> 
> Missing file
> /usr/src/redhat/RPMS/noarch/perl-Mail-SpamAssassin-3.0.0-1.noarch.rpm.
> Maybe it did not build correctly?
> *
> * This Could Be A Problem. Press Ctrl-S Now!!
> *
> 
> This box use to run spamassasin 2 fine, have removed that tho so there 
> was no clashes, anyone else got this or a fix for it.
> 
Type the following before running the installer:
export LANG=C
